There’s a new “greenie” on the scene, and it’s not related to kale, believe it or not. Moringa, or Moringa oleifera, has been gaining in popularity as a superfood additive in smoothies, as a tea, or in capsule supplements over the past few years. And for good reason.

This lush green powder packs a punch. Moringa is also known as horseradish tree, drumstick tree or ben oil tree, native to Himalayan Mountains and parts of India and Africa. What’s all the fuss about? It’s nutrient heavy and the benefits are bountiful.

Stir a spoonful into your morning mix for major health benefits. Specifically, Moringa neutralizes free radicals, fights inflammation, and has been shown to lower blood sugar, as well as cholesterol. It’s a brain function-enhancer too, according to The Journal of Food Biochemistry. Research also shows that the polyphenols in the plant’s leaves and flowers protect the liver, reversing oxidation. And with its antibacterial and antifungal properties, it fights infection, too.
